Daily Checks: The Foundation of Maintenance
Every day begins with a series of checks that can prevent minor issues from escalating into major malfunctions. Operators should be trained to perform the following:
- Visual Inspection: Look for loose bolts, leaks, or unusual wear on key components.
- Fluid Levels: Check hydraulic fluid levels and top off if necessary.
- Calibration: Ensure that all calibration settings are within manufacturer specifications.

Weekly Maintenance Routines
In addition to daily checks, weekly maintenance routines should include more thorough evaluations. This involves:
- Cleaning: Regularly clean machinery to prevent dust and debris buildup, which can interfere with performance.
- Lubrication: Apply lubrication to moving parts as per the manufacturer's guidelines.
- Component Testing: Test each component's functionality to ensure they operate effectively.

Monthly and Quarterly Deep Dives
While weekly checks address immediate concerns, monthly and quarterly maintenance dives allow for deeper inspections. Tasks to consider during these periods are:
- Electrical Systems: Inspect wiring and connections for signs of wear or damage.
- Calibration of Sensors: Perform precision calibrations on sensors and feedback systems.
- Safety Equipment: Verify the status of emergency stop buttons and other safety protocols.

Common Issues and Solutions
Even with rigorous maintenance, issues can still crop up. Here are some common problems faced in a semi-auto brake shoes line plant and suggested solutions:
- Brake Shoe Misalignment: Regular adjustment and monitoring can prevent misalignment, ensuring optimal functioning.
- Overheating: This can be mitigated by ensuring proper ventilation and regularly checking cooling systems.
- Noise Issues: Investigate any unusual sounds immediately; often, they indicate loose parts that need tightening.
